1. Resimleri Optimize Edin
Web sitenizin hızını etkileyen en önemli faktörlerden biri resimlerdir. Özellikle yüksek çözünürlüklü resimler, sayfa yüklenme süresini ciddi şekilde uzatabilir. Ancak bunu önlemek oldukça basittir. Resimleri sıkıştırarak, dosya boyutlarını küçültebilirsiniz. Ayrıca, modern formatlar olan WebP veya AVIF gibi daha küçük boyutlu resim formatlarını tercih edebilirsiniz.
2. Tarayıcı Önbelleğini Kullanarak Sayfa Hızını Artırın
Tarayıcı önbelleği, kullanıcının web sitenizde gezinirken daha hızlı yükleme yapmasını sağlar. Kullanıcı bir sayfayı ziyaret ettiğinde, tarayıcı siteye ait bazı dosyaları (resimler, CSS, JS) depolar. Bu sayede, siteyi tekrar ziyaret ettiğinde, bazı öğeler yeniden yüklenmeden kullanıcıya sunulabilir. Bu özelliği etkinleştirerek, sitenizin hızını önemli ölçüde artırabilirsiniz.
3. Yavaş Yüklenen JavaScript ve CSS Dosyalarını Erteleyin
Web sitenizde çok fazla JavaScript veya CSS dosyası varsa, bunların yüklenmesi sayfanın hızını etkileyebilir. Bu dosyaları asenkron hale getirerek veya gecikmeli olarak yüklenmesini sağlayarak, sayfa yüklenme süresini kısaltabilirsiniz. Bu basit düzenlemeler, hız artışı sağlayacaktır.
4. Sunucu Yanıt Süresini İyileştirin
Web sitenizin hızını etkileyen bir diğer faktör ise sunucu yanıt süresidir. Eğer hosting sağlayıcınızın sunduğu sunucular yavaşsa, sitenizin hızı olumsuz etkilenir. Sunucu yanıt süresini iyileştirmek için daha hızlı bir hosting hizmetine geçebilir veya sunucunuzun yerini değiştirebilirsiniz.
5. İçerik Dağıtım Ağı (CDN) Kullanın
Bir CDN, web sitenizin dosyalarını farklı coğrafi bölgelerdeki sunucularda depolar. Kullanıcılar, kendi bölgelerindeki sunuculardan içerik alarak daha hızlı yükleme süreleri elde ederler. Bu sayede siteniz, dünya çapında daha hızlı erişilebilir hale gelir. CDN kullanmak, web sitesi hızınızı artırmanın harika bir yoludur.
6. HTTP/2 Protokolüne Geçiş Yapın
HTTP/2, web sitesi hızını artırmaya yönelik en önemli protokollerden biridir. Bu protokol, verilerin daha hızlı aktarılmasını sağlayarak sayfa yükleme süresini azaltır. Eğer siteniz hala HTTP/1.1 kullanıyorsa, HTTP/2'ye geçmek büyük bir hız artışı sağlayabilir.
7. GZIP Sıkıştırmasını Etkinleştirin
GZIP sıkıştırması, sayfalarınızın boyutunu küçültür ve bu da hızlı yükleme sağlar. Web sunucusu üzerinde bu sıkıştırmayı etkinleştirerek, sayfanın boyutunu azaltabilirsiniz. Bu, özellikle metin tabanlı içerikler için faydalıdır.
AddOutputFilterByType DEFLATE text/html text/plain text/xml text/css application/javascript
8. Lazy Loading Özelliğini Kullanın
Lazy loading (tembel yükleme) özelliği, kullanıcı sayfanın alt kısmına kaydırana kadar resimlerin ve videoların yüklenmemesini sağlar. Bu, sayfa yüklenme süresini büyük ölçüde kısaltır çünkü yalnızca kullanıcıya gösterilen içerikler yüklenir.
9. Gereksiz Yönlendirmelerden Kaçının
Web sitenizde gereksiz yönlendirmeler varsa, her yönlendirme ek bir HTTP isteği ve yanıt süresi ekler. Bu durum, site hızını olumsuz etkileyebilir. Yönlendirmeleri optimize ederek, sayfa yükleme süresini hızlandırabilirsiniz.
10. Web Sitesi Performansınızı Sürekli İzleyin
Sitenizin hızını artırmak için bir dizi önlem almış olsanız da, düzenli olarak performans izlemek önemlidir. Google PageSpeed Insights gibi araçlarla sitenizin hızını test edebilir ve gerekli iyileştirmeleri yapabilirsiniz. Sürekli iyileştirme, sitenizin hızını daima yüksek tutacaktır.